The Midway Raiders will be playing in front of their home fans against the St. Pauls Bulldogs at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The timing is sure in Midway's favor as the team sits on three straight wins at home while St. Pauls has been banged up by six consecutive losses on the road.
Last Friday, Midway was able to grind out a solid victory over Red Springs, taking the game 5-2.
Christian Gainey sp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ered only one earned (and one unearned) run on two hits.
On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Carson Tew, who scored two runs while going 2-for-3. Another player making a difference was Wyatt Lucas, who scored a run while going 2-for-3.
St. Pauls lost 9-3 to Clinton on Friday. That's two games in a row now that St. Pauls has lost by exactly six runs.
Midway has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 12 of their last 14 contests, which provided a nice bump to their 15-5 record this season. As for St. Pauls, their loss dropped their record down to 6-14.
Midway came out on top in a nail-biter against St. Pauls when the teams last played back in April of 2023, sneaking past 3-2. Will Midway repeat their success, or does St. Pauls have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
